A logo is the visual cornerstone of a brand’s identity, a powerful tool that communicates a brand’s essence and distinguishes it from the competition. In this comprehensive guide, we delve into the key steps and principles for creating an effective logo that resonates with your audience and leaves a lasting impression.

 

Understanding the Purpose of Your Logo: Before diving into design, clarify the purpose of your logo. Identify your target audience, brand values, and the message you want to convey. A well-designed logo should encapsulate the spirit of your brand and create a memorable connection with your customers.

 

Research and Inspiration: Explore the landscape of logos within your industry and beyond. Analyze what works well and consider trends, but also aim for timeless design elements. Gather inspiration from various sources, including art, nature, and everyday objects, to spark creative ideas.

 

Simplicity is Key: Simplicity is the hallmark of a strong logo. A simple design is more memorable, versatile, and recognizable across different platforms. Think of iconic logos like Nike’s swoosh or Apple’s apple – both uncomplicated yet instantly recognizable.

Memorability and Distinctiveness: A successful logo should be easily memorable. Aim for a design that stands out from the crowd, ensuring that your brand remains etched in the minds of your audience. A distinctive logo helps your brand become instantly recognizable, fostering brand loyalty.

 

Versatility and Scalability: Consider where your logo will appear – on business cards, websites, billboards, or even merchandise. A versatile logo adapts seamlessly to different sizes and mediums while maintaining its integrity. Test your logo’s scalability to ensure clarity and impact across various applications.

 

Color Psychology: Colors evoke emotions and perceptions. Choose colors that align with your brand personality and resonate with your target audience. Consider the psychological impact of colors – for example, blue conveys trust, red evokes energy, and green symbolizes nature and growth.

 

Typography Matters: If your logo includes text, select a font that complements your brand’s personality. Typography should be legible and reflective of your brand identity. Experiment with different fonts to find the one that enhances your logo’s overall aesthetic.

 

Originality and Uniqueness: Aim for a unique logo that sets your brand apart. Steer clear of clichés and generic designs that may dilute your brand’s distinctiveness. Originality not only captures attention but also establishes authenticity in the eyes of your audience.

 

Adapt to Your Target Audience: Understand your target audience’s preferences and expectations. A logo that resonates with your audience builds a stronger connection. Consider cultural nuances, age demographics, and the values that matter to your customers.

 

Seek Professional Design Assistance: While DIY tools exist, enlisting the expertise of a professional designer can elevate your logo to new heights. Designers bring a wealth of experience, ensuring your logo aligns with design principles and industry standards.

 

Feedback and Iteration: Gather feedback from a diverse group of individuals, including your target audience. Honest opinions provide valuable insights. Be open to constructive criticism and be prepared to iterate on your design, refining it until it achieves perfection.

 

Protect Your Logo: Once you have a finalized design, consider trademarking or copyrighting your logo to protect it from unauthorized use. This legal safeguard ensures that your logo remains a unique identifier for your brand.

In conclusion, crafting an effective logo is a meticulous process that involves creativity, research, and an understanding of your brand’s identity. A well-designed logo is a visual ambassador that speaks volumes about your brand, leaving a lasting impression on your audience.
